Performance Overview


The 2013 Dodge Dart comes with several engine options, which significantly influence its speed and overall performance. The available engines include:



  • 2.0-liter I4 engine: Producing 160 horsepower and 148 lb-ft of torque, this engine offers decent acceleration for daily driving.

  • 1.4-liter turbocharged I4 engine: This engine generates 160 horsepower and 184 lb-ft of torque, providing a sportier feel with better torque delivery.

  • 2.4-liter I4 engine: The most powerful option, it delivers 184 horsepower and 171 lb-ft of torque, making it the fastest variant of the Dart.


Acceleration and Speed


In terms of acceleration, the 2013 Dodge Dart can go from 0 to 60 mph in approximately 7.5 seconds when equipped with the 2.4-liter engine. This performance is competitive for a compact sedan, especially when compared to other vehicles in its class. The turbocharged engine also offers a lively driving experience, making it feel quicker than its base engine counterparts.

Does a 2013 Dodge Dart have a turbo?


These trims are available with a 1.4-liter turbocharged engine that makes 160 horsepower and an additional 36 pound-feet of torque compared with the base engine. The 1.4-liter is the only engine that can be paired with the optional automated manual transmission.

How fast is the 2013 Dodge Dart 0 to 60?


With the standard 6-speed manual, our 3,200 pound Dart managed a respectable 0-60 run of 8.2-seconds. However, it does feel faster. It takes a second for all 184 pound feet of torque to kick in, but off-the-line grunt is sufficient. Still, the ΒΌ mile was leisurely at 16.2-seconds and 87 miles-per-hour.
